by Lowlander » Sat Mar 25, 2017 8:53 pm

My assumption is that MediaMonkey send the file as a .cda file to the client as it's stored as a .cda file in the database (eventhough the underlying file in the VirtualCD is MP3). If you have proper Auto-Conversion rules (either direct .cda to .mp3 rule or indirect incompatible audio to .mp3 rule) the whole thing should work (it does here with SongPal).

by Peke » Wed Mar 22, 2017 8:02 pm

Hi,
Virtual CD format can be checked at Tools -> Options -> Virtual CD (I would not change path at this moment just to be sure as it can make problems and duplicate files if not set correctly)

Virtual CD is just Audio CD cache that can be lost anytime and you would need to insert original CD to be able to play it.

A question. Are you saying that if you access MMW using DLNA and try to play Tracks from Audio CDs that are cached in Virtual CD they are reported as non audio format but they play as normal in MMW itself?
